未處理訂單的管理()
未處理訂單管理頁面如圖所示
圖 未處理訂單管理頁面
未處理訂單管理頁面ST_Admin_orderlistndaspx的主要HTML代碼
頁面中有一個GridView控件用來顯示未經處理的訂單的訂購數量訂購者訂購時間等信息主要代碼如程序所示
程序 ST_Admin_orderlistndaspx
<form id=Form method=post runat=server>
<FONT face=宋體>
<!GridView控件>
<asp:GridView id=GridView runat=server CellPadding=
BackColor=White BorderWidth=px
BorderStyle=None BorderColor=#CC
AutoGenerateColumns=False Width=%
onrowcancelingedit=GridView_RowCancelingEdit
onrowdeleting=GridView_RowDeleting
onrowediting=GridView_RowEditing
onrowupdating=GridView_RowUpdating>
<SelectedRowStyle FontBold=True ForeColor=#
BackColor=#FFCC></SelectedRowStyle>
<RowStyle ForeColor=# BackColor=White></RowStyle>
<HeaderStyle FontBold=True ForeColor=#FFFFCC
BackColor=#></HeaderStyle>
<FooterStyle ForeColor=#
BackColor=#FFFFCC></FooterStyle>
<Columns>
<asp:BoundField Visible=False DataField=ST_ID
ReadOnly=True></asp:BoundField>
<asp:BoundField DataField=ST_opid ReadOnly=True
HeaderText=產品ID></asp:BoundField>
<asp:BoundField DataField=ST_opnum ReadOnly=True
HeaderText=訂購數量></asp:BoundField>
<asp:BoundField DataField=ST_ouser ReadOnly=True
HeaderText=訂購者></asp:BoundField>
<asp:BoundField DataField=ST_otime ReadOnly=True
HeaderText=訂購時間></asp:BoundField>
<asp:BoundField DataField=ST_isdeal HeaderText=處理>
</asp:BoundField>
<asp:CommandField ShowEditButton=True />
<asp:ButtonField Text=刪除
CommandName=Delete></asp:ButtonField>
</Columns>
<PagerSettings Mode=Numeric />
</asp:GridView>
</FONT>
</form>
【代碼說明】代碼第行的AutoGenerateColumns屬性表示在將數據綁定到GridView控件時是否自動創建列如果其值設置為False那麼綁定數據中有幾列這裡就顯示幾列代碼第~行還是編輯更新取消和刪除事件
返回目錄ASPNET項目開發指南
編輯推薦
ASPNET MVC 框架揭秘
ASPNET開發寶典
ASP NET開發培訓視頻教程
From:http://tw.wingwit.com/Article/program/net/201311/15923.html